Reuben Flagg, who died on Nov. 9, 1869, in his 71st year, was one of the four first families that settled in Will Co., a pioneer in the advance guard of western emigration in 1830, and hauled the lumber to build the first frame house erected in Chicago. Betsey K., wife of Reuben Flagg, died on Feb. 20, 1876, in the 71st year of her age, and was the mother of the first white child born in Will Co.
